Dove Men Care bar soap
Yes. Yes, Dove Men Care bar soap is sulfate-free.
No sulfate cleansers in the list. Mineral salts like Magnesium Sulfate do not count.
Why
Sulfates are foaming cleansers such as Sodium Lauryl Sulfate and Sodium Laureth Sulfate. Mineral salts like Magnesium Sulfate are not cleansers and do not count.
Yes, Dove Men Care bar soap is sulfate-free. No sulfate cleansers in the list. Mineral salts like Magnesium Sulfate do not count.
Lauric Acid Sodium C14-16 Olefin Sulfonate is a sulfonate, a close cousin of sulfates that is chemically not a sulfate. Some people who avoid sulfates avoid it too.
This is not a safety warning. It is a label fact, useful if you avoid this group on purpose.
